native_rpi5_entry.S: Pi 5 native (non-UEFI) boot entry stub (FABRIC-3.md §IV.3 item 1)
rpi5_native_start masks x0 down to the documented 32-bit DTB-pointer range
(the firmware's own entry protocol leaves the upper 32 bits unspecified),
stores it into g_rpi5_dtb_ptr for the still-open DTB->BootInfo constructor
(item 2) to read, then switches sp to a dedicated 2 MiB BSS stack -- this
path has no EDK2 boot stack to inherit, unlike every other entry path in
this codebase.

Intentionally halts (wfe/b loop) afterward rather than tail-calling into
item 2's constructor, which doesn't exist yet -- no stub function pretending
to be more than it is.

Not yet linked at the real 0x80000 load address; that needs its own linker
script/build target, not scoped into this item. Compiles and links into the
existing ARCH=aarch64 QEMU/UEFI acceptance build as dead code (ELF kernel
build's KERNEL_ASM wildcards every *.S in arch/aarch64/; nothing there
branches to it), same as rpi5_dtb.c/rpi5_mailbox.c before it.

Verified 3-arch boot to ok>/zuse)ok>.

include/starkernel/

Headers for LithosAnanke, the bare-metal UEFI kernel (src/starkernel/). Built only via Makefile.starkernel; gated by __STARKERNEL__ when shared with hosted code.

  • uefi.h — UEFI protocol/type definitions consumed by the loader.
  • elf64.h, elf_loader.h — ELF64 parsing and kernel-image loading.
  • boot_info_offsets.h — struct-offset constants shared between the assembly bootstrap and the C boot path.
  • arch.h, apic.h, timer.h — architecture init, APIC interrupt controller, timer (TSC/HPET/APIC, 100 Hz heartbeat).
  • console.h, framebuffer.h, vt100.h — UART 16550 console, framebuffer driver, and VT100 terminal emulation over the framebuffer.
  • pmm.h, vmm.h, kmalloc.h — physical memory manager (bitmap allocator), 4-level x86_64 paging, kernel heap allocator.
  • pci.h, virtio_blk.h — PCI enumeration and the VirtIO block device driver (disk backend for the kernel block subsystem).
  • capsule.h, capsule_birth.h, capsule_loader.h, capsule_run.h, capsule_vm_physics.h, capsule_generated.h — capsule system types, birth protocol, physics-runtime capsule bindings, and the build-time- generated capsule directory (see tools/mkcapsule.c).
  • kernel_args.h, cmdline.h — boot-time kernel argument parsing (starforth.cfg / command line).
  • repl.h — kernel REPL.
  • log.h, doe_log.h — kernel logging and DoE metrics logging.
  • q48_16.h — kernel-build copy of Q48.16 fixed-point arithmetic.
  • xxhash64.h — content-addressing hash used for capsule IDs.
  • hal_memory.h — hardware-abstraction-layer memory interface.

Subdirectories:

  • hal/ — top-level hardware-abstraction-layer interface.
  • vm/ — kernel VM subsystem headers (capsule arena, parity logging, bootstrap wiring).
  • freestanding/ — minimal libc-shim headers (assert.h, ctype.h, errno.h, inttypes.h, math.h, sched.h, signal.h, stdio.h, stdlib.h, string.h, time.h, sys/time.h, sys/types.h) for building shared VM code in the freestanding kernel environment, where no real libc is available.
